WebFeb 10, 2024 · Bullnose Edge Also called a rounded edge, the bullnose edge is one of the most popular countertop edge designs, particularly for bathrooms. It creates a soft profile rather than sharp edges, contributing to a warmer, more inviting ambiance. WebMay 26, 2024 · A bullnose edge to your countertops gives an attractive curved profile, both top and bottom. Especially popular on granite and marble counters, bullnose edges also work nicely on laminate. For a softer, warmer look, a bullnose edge is a great choice that’s also more child-friendly than sharp square edges. In fact, it’s probably the safest ...
